Automatic Filter Roller – 3D Printed Reef Roller

Automatic mechanical filtration roller system for aquarium sumps, designed to remove suspended particles before they reach the rest of the filtration system

This roller operates using a 12V 5 RPM motor combined with a JK11 controller, allowing the filter roll to advance automatically when the water level increases

The system provides a compact, efficient, and low-maintenance filtration solution, ideal for marine and reef aquariums looking to replace traditional filter socks

⚙️ Main Components

The system is designed to operate with the following components

  • 12V – 5 RPM motor
  • JK11 controller
  • 12V power supply
  • Filter fleece roll
  • Screws and mounting hardware

🔧 Installation

1️⃣ Assembly

During assembly, the following recommendations should be followed

  • The two upper red rods should be fixed using superglue to ensure structural stability
  • It is recommended to attach the motor to the support once the connections have been made, because when the roller is wet it can exert more effort and rotate on itself
  • The lower rods should NOT be glued, as they need to remain removable for maintenance
  • The two side panels must be glued to the part called “base sup1” using superglue to ensure a rigid structure

These fasteners help keep the structure properly aligned and ensure the system functions correctly

Here's a photo of the controller's electrical diagram. This is for the controller itself; each component will then be connected to one of the wires with a plug. Before closing up the system where the motor connects, make sure the polarity is correct so it rotates in the required direction! If you look at the controller board, there are two areas with pins; leave them as shown in the photo. The white potentiometer on the left is for adjusting the number of seconds the motor runs each time the sensor is activated. In my case, I turned it to the left until I calculated that it runs for about 2.5 seconds, with a maximum of 3 seconds per trigger

2️⃣ Installation in the sump

Once assembled, the roller should be installed in the sump inlet chamber, where water from the overflow enters the filtration system

The filter fleece will capture debris and particles while the motor automatically advances the roll when required

Designed for 3D printing

PETG is recommended for durability and resistance in humid marine environments
